Robert Thomas Wuerfel Obituary

Robert Thomas "Tom" Wuerfel
 

The Lord chose to take Tom to Heaven on Christmas Eve December 24th 2019, leaving his loving wife Mary Ellen of 36 years.

Tom was so proud of serving God and his country in the Navy during the Korean Conflict.  He was on an aircraft carrier and told stories of seeing the world on the U.S.S. Tarawa.  Tom was born  in Toledo, OH.  He went to the University of Toledo and loved Ohio State.  He was also a Mason and a Shriner.  He worked for Owens Corning, Libby Glass and General Motors and held offices in Indian Guides and the YMCA in Ohio.

Tom enjoyed his retirement of 32 years in Landrum and being a SC Gamecock fan.  Over the years, he worked for his church in various capacities.  He was the first president of the local Crime Stoppers in this area.

He leaves behind 2 sons, a daughter and son in law, 1 step daughter and step son, 1 step daughter in law, 10 grandchildren and 8 great grandchildren.  He was planning on having a great Christmas with one of his grandchildren this year.
